RUNBOOK 4.2 — Loan pieces, Ostrander Gallery

Two exhibition pieces on loan from the Calverly Trust arrive via Swiftmere Art Transit. Unload only in the secure dock. No photography. Condition report signed by two staff before release to curatorial. The confidential hand-over instruction for the courier appears immediately below.

handover note for tawep-kahof: the tammir silwyn courier leaves the druox ralael kelys drumir sormir olidor julmir sorael ledger at gate 4573 under passcode 562512

Subject: Handover — Quickfind autocomplete index

Hi all,

For the new folks: the Quickfind autocomplete index on Pelora Search has been rebuilding slowly since the 4.2 release. Rebuilds now take six hours instead of two, so schedule deploys accordingly. Marit owns the tuning work; until that lands, trigger rebuilds before noon. Release artifacts for the indexer still need to be signed before promotion to the Vantage cluster. Use the key below when signing the indexer bundle.

deploy key for kajep-bawig: bky9_APVW7kgHb

**Quarterly Planning Note — Warranty-Cost Overrun**

For the board: warranty claims on the Corvane heater line exceeded accrual by a material margin this quarter, driven by a gasket defect traced to the Ellsmere plant. Remediation is underway, reserves have been restated, and supplier recovery discussions have begun. The planning consequences are summarized in the confidential note immediately below.

internal memo for tagef-hadup: Gross margin on Ulaath came in at 15 percent against a plan of 5 percent. Only 7 of the 120 pilot accounts renewed Ulaath, so a churn review is set for October 15.

## Chip Reader Reset — Splitgate R4

If the Splitgate R4 at a timing mat stops registering chips, power-cycle the mat controller first, not the reader. Wait ninety seconds, then confirm the sync light is solid. If reads still drop, swap the antenna loop. Full swap procedure is documented here.

wiki page, bawig-yawep: https://jenkins.nelvrotech.local/ticket/build/projects/view/view/pages/view/a285c2b5588ad4f337d9b5f2